Job Summary

Come work as a Social Worker with Vancouver Coastal Health (VCH)!

Vancouver Coastal Health is looking for a Social Worker to join the Home Health Team in Squamish, BC. Apply today to join our team!

As a Social Worker with VCH, you will :

  • Work in partnership with the client and family to establish goals that are safe, realistic, and reasonable by assessing, planning, coordinating, organizing, implementing, evaluating, and transitioning social work and other services for the client in an interprofessional team model in collaboration with the primary care provider, and other care providers.
  • Assess service eligibility, facilitates the development, implementation, and adaptation of a care plan, delivers direct care, and provides care management to assist clients to manage their own care and navigate through the various services available within the community setting.
  • Work in consultation with other system partners and incorporates current evidence into practice.

Qualifications

Education & Experience

  • Master’s degree in Social Work from an accredited University.
  • Current full registration with the British Columbia College of Social Workers (BCCSW).
  • Recent, related experience in Home Health clinical practice in Community.
  • Valid BC Driver’s License required as local area travel may require the use of a personal vehicle.
